Basic Information
Molecular Formula
C9H8BrNO
Molecular Weight
226.07 g/mol
Physical Properties
Boiling Point
355.6°C at 760 mmHg
Density
1.591
Flash Point
168.9°C
Chemical Identifiers
SMILES
COc1ccc2[nH]cc(Br)c2c1
InChIKey
GWHRVHGTNVEUCZ-UHFFFAOYSA-N
Database References
MDL Number
MFCD07778336

Waste containing 3-Bromo-5-methoxy-1H-indole (CAS: 85092-83-7) should be collected in suitable containers and stored in a secure, well-ventilated area away from sources of ignition. Proper waste disposal should be conducted by a licensed waste management company that specializes in chemical waste. Incineration is a common method, but ensure it meets all local and regulatory requirements for hazardous waste management to prevent environmental contamination.
